Andy Schmitt

I just got done talking with a friend of mine who started for Eastern on Saturday. Apparently the word is, Schmitt's knee injury is career ending. Sad story for a kid who probably had an outside shot at making an NFL roster.

Also, my friend was telling me how loud it was on the field. He said it was very hard to make calls at times because of the noise.
